Can You Get a Same-Day Restraining Order in Kirkness, Alberta?
In situations where immediate protection is needed, obtaining a same-day restraining order can be a crucial step. This type of order is designed to provide urgent protection from harm or harassment.
What this order generally does
A same-day restraining order typically prohibits the individual named in the order from contacting or approaching the protected person. This can include restrictions on communication, physical presence, and other forms of harassment. The aim is to ensure the safety of the individual seeking protection.
Who may qualify
Individuals who may qualify for a same-day restraining order include those who are experiencing domestic violence, stalking, or harassment. It is important to demonstrate a credible fear of harm or a history of abusive behavior. Each situation is unique, and eligibility can depend on specific circumstances.
Common steps in the filing process in Alberta
The process for filing for a same-day restraining order generally involves the following steps:
- Contacting a local authority or legal aid for guidance.
- Gathering necessary documentation and evidence related to the situation.
- Filling out the appropriate application forms.
- Submitting the application to the court, often on the same day if urgent.
- Attending a hearing, which may happen shortly after filing.
What to bring
When seeking a same-day restraining order, consider bringing the following items:
- Identification (e.g., driver's license, passport).
- Any evidence of abusive behavior (photos, texts, emails).
- Documentation of incidents, including dates and descriptions.
- Witness statements, if available.
What happens after filing
After filing for a same-day restraining order, a judge will review the application, often quickly. If granted, the order will outline the specific restrictions placed on the individual named in the order. It is crucial to keep a copy of this order and share it with local law enforcement if necessary.
What if the order is violated
If the restraining order is violated, it is important to contact law enforcement immediately. Violations can lead to legal consequences for the individual named in the order. Keeping a record of any violations can be beneficial for any future legal proceedings.
FAQs
- Can I get a restraining order without an attorney? Yes, it is possible to file for a restraining order without legal representation, but having an attorney can help navigate the process.
- How long does a same-day restraining order last? Typically, a same-day restraining order is temporary and may last until a full hearing can be scheduled.
- Is there a cost to file for a restraining order? Filing fees may vary, but many jurisdictions have provisions for fee waivers for those in need.
- What happens at a restraining order hearing? Both parties will have the opportunity to present their case before a judge, who will then decide whether to grant a permanent order.
- Can I modify a restraining order later? Yes, if circumstances change, it is possible to request modifications to the existing order through the court.
